The 2026 BET Awards brought some of the biggest names in Black entertainment to the Peacock Theater in Los Angeles for a night filled with memorable performances, emotional speeches and legendary tributes.

Hosted by Druski on Sunday, June 28, the ceremony celebrated excellence across music, television, film and sports. Cardi B commanded the stage, Teyana Taylor emerged as the night’s biggest winner and Lauryn Hill received an all-star tribute honoring her lasting influence.

Here are the biggest 2026 BET Awards highlights from the star-studded ceremony.

Janet Jackson Presents Teyana Taylor With Icon of the Year Award

Teyana Taylor received one of the night’s highest honors when Janet Jackson surprised her with the Icon of the Year Award.

Jackson described Taylor as a “creative force” and praised her work as a singer, actress, director and choreographer.

An emotional Taylor embraced Jackson before admitting she had no idea one of her biggest inspirations would be presenting the award.

“There would be no me without you,” Taylor told Jackson.

Taylor also reflected on her two-decade career and explained that she was accepting the recognition with gratitude rather than arrogance.

The multitalented artist collected four awards during the 2026 BET Awards, making her the ceremony’s biggest winner.

Doechii Refuses to Cut Her BET Awards Speech Short

Doechii created another viral moment after winning Best Female Rap Artist.

As music began playing to signal the end of her acceptance speech, Doechii stopped and made it clear that she had not finished speaking.

Cardi B Debuts Red Hair During Fiery Performance

Cardi B skipped the BET Awards red carpet but made sure her stage entrance became one of the night’s standout moments.

The Bronx rapper debuted bright red hair while performing music from her latest album, Am I the Drama?

Cardi opened her set on top of a motorcycle before performing “Hello,” “Check Please,” “Errtime” and “Pretty & Petty.”

She completed the futuristic performance in a corset, dramatic purple coat and thigh-high boots.

Cardi B later added another major moment to the night by winning Best Female Hip-Hop Artist.

Lauryn Hill Receives Living Legend Icon Award

Lauryn Hill received the inaugural Living Legend Icon Award following a nearly 20-minute musical tribute celebrating her career.

SZA, Doechii, Doja Cat, Nas, Queen Latifah and Common were among the stars who performed reimagined versions of songs from The Miseducation of Lauryn Hill and The Score.

Hill then surprised the crowd by joining the tribute and performing “Ex-Factor” and “Everything Is Everything.”

Ice Cube presented Lauryn Hill with the Living Legend Icon Award before she delivered an emotional speech about creating music from a place of love.

The all-star Lauryn Hill tribute was widely regarded as one of the most memorable moments from the 2026 BET Awards.

Lizzo Celebrates Black Artistry and Community

Lizzo also took part in the Lauryn Hill tribute with a performance of “Nothing Even Matters.”

She later returned to help celebrate Hill’s impact on music while sharing an uplifting message about Black artistry, unity and community.

Lizzo encouraged viewers to continue supporting one another and protecting spaces that allow Black artists to thrive.
